As a newcomer to this, is it possible to stop HardwareGrowler (Growl?) notifications which have been triggered by a particular underlying application?

In my case I am running virus barrier and whenever it checks a disk image I get the notification of the disk being loaded. I could do without the distraction.

As far as I know, there's no way to tell what mounted a volume—only that it mounted. So no.
